Transaction 58ecf52217c76f101a8305b96f405306df5f4bbcf26e8d8e8aa8e33b017e1066

1 Input
2 Outputs
  • 58ecf52217c76f101a8305b96f405306df5f4bbcf26e8d8e8aa8e33b017e1066:0
  • value  193216
    address  bc1q4e3mue3ad6dg788lqptzk64jjsn5cxc5zflu8q
  • 58ecf52217c76f101a8305b96f405306df5f4bbcf26e8d8e8aa8e33b017e1066:1
  • value  190995
    address  3GaTBfjUYyaipUcC818PWnGGsjay5YK75D